3 cops suspended over escape of Bah Jyllud

SHILLONG: Shillong Police have suspended three police personnel who were responsible for the guarding under trial prisoner (UTP) David Lyngdoh  alias Bah Jyllud who escaped from the police custody here on Wednesday.
The SP (City) Steve Rynjah said that the three personnel were suspended for dereliction of duty
It may be mentioned that the infamous ‘massage man’, better known as ‘Bah Jyllud’, escaped from the washroom of the under trial prisoners (UTP) hall of the Deputy Commissioner’s office when he was brought from Nongpoh jail to be produced in a Shillong court in an old case on Wednesday.
Rynjah said that the police were following up the matter and he would be arrested.
He escaped through the window of the washroom of the under trial prisoners (UTP) hall of the Deputy Commissioner’s office.”
It was not the first time that Lyngdoh, who goes by different names, was caught. Though had been caught in the police net several times, he managed to escape. There are molestation and theft cases registered against him. As per records, Lyngdoh, also known as ‘Phantom’, was arrested in 2012 for the third time on charges of burglaries and bike theft cases.
Again, in 2017, two FIRs were filed against him for breaking into a house in Madanrting and stealing a cell phone and wallet. He was also caught in July 2017 from Umdihar Nongpoh only to escape again.
He was re-arrested from Laitumkhrah in August, 2017
